Auth bypass in Prefecthq Prefect
CVE-2026-7723
A flaw has been found in PrefectHQ prefect up to 3.6.13. Affected is an unknown function of the file /api/events/in of the component WebSocket Endpoint. Executing a manipulation can lead to missing authentication. The attack may be perform…
Vulnerability class: Broken Authentication
EPSS: 0.001 (33.1th percentile) — read the EPSS interpretation.
CVSS v3 metric
CVSS v3 base score 7.3 (High). Vector: C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:L/I:L/A:L.
Affected products
- Prefecthq Prefect — versions 3.6.0, 3.6.1, 3.6.2
